u/roytay 18d ago edited 18d ago
There are some strict requirements for the refrigerators microwaves. https://experience.syracuse.edu/residential-living/about/policies/prohibited-item-policy/
Edit: On closer reading, I think the policy is that the only allowed microwave is the combined rental unit. But other refrigerators are OK.
2
u/Aggie142 18d ago
Microwaves are allowed they just must have a internal smoke detector (not many have it tbh) However this was basically unenforceable last year, RA’s dont really know how to check if it has a smoke detector or not. The only time i saw a microwave get flagged is if you ship them to the hall. The main thing to worry about is air fryer/rice cookers (these are the only appliances i saw confiscated)
